Experience 20 to 60 metres viz in tropical Rarotonga. Water temperature 23-30º .
Explore caves, crevices, canyons, drop-offs, wrecks, sand rivers, coral gardens,
swimthroughs and walls with prolific, colourful marine life.

WHALE WATCHING
whale spotting while on a snorkel or dive trip

In season, usually from July to October you have a chance to see the magnificence of
the whales breaching and playing in the Pacific Ocean. Experience these awesome mammals on their way back to their summer feeding grounds near Antarctica. Often with their calves, you might get to see the humpback whales which can reach 15 metres.

DIVE SITES
(click here to read more about our Dive sites)

We dive right around the island. We have sites to accommodate every diver.
Our dive sites include wrecks, sand rivers, passages, canyons, caves, crevices, tunnels, walls and drop-offs.

Our dive sites might offer you green or hawksbill turtles, white tip reef sharks, rays, giant napoleon wrasse, snake-eels, barracuda, giant clams, shrimp, nudibranch, lobster, urchins, triton trumpet, moray eels, corals, shell life and plentiful fish life; grouper, flounder, wrasse, parrot, butterfly, emperor, trigger, trumpet, scorpion, lion, puffer, moorish idol, clown, angel, unicorn, trevally, squirrel, soldier, snapper, goat, surgeon, cleaner wrasse, damsel, triplefin, goby, needle, pipe, hog,pig, tuna, trevally, banner, lizard, sling-jaw, hawkfish, fire, dart, blenny, coris, thick lip, demoiselle, dascyllus, anomone, chromis, sergeant, stone, drummer, bream, sweetlips, fusilier, cardinal, anthia, soap and some yet-unidentified fish.
